Latest Patents

One of Nakano's latest patents is a "System and method for assisting shoe selection." This innovative system estimates the anatomical characteristics of a foot by analyzing its state, allowing for the selection and presentation of a shoe type that fits the customer perfectly. The system comprises a measured data input portion, a normalization processing portion, a shoe catalog database, and a selection portion that works together to provide tailored shoe recommendations.

Another notable patent is the "Sole design and structure for athletic shoe." This design features a midsole made of soft elastic material and an outsole of a harder material, specifically engineered for athletic performance. The midsole heel portion includes wavy corrugations on its lower surface, while the outsole heel portion is designed with a corrugated wavy plate, enhancing the shoe's functionality and comfort.
